Syntax

expression.LinkSources(Type)

expression A variable that represents a Workbook object.

Parameters

Name Required/Optional Data Type Description
Type Optional Variant One of the constants of which specifies the type of link to return.

Return Value
Variant

Remarks

The format of the array is a one-dimensional array for all types but publisher and subscriber. The returned strings contain the name of the link source, in the appropriate notation for the link type. For example, DDE links use the "Server|Document!Item" syntax.

For publisher and subscriber links, the returned array is two-dimensional. The first column of the array contains the names of the edition, and the second column contains the references of the editions as text.

Example

This example displays a list of OLE and DDE links in the active workbook. The example should be run on a workbook that contains one or more linked Word objects.

Visual Basic for Applications
aLinks = ActiveWorkbook.LinkSources(xlOLELinks) If Not IsEmpty(aLinks) Then For i = 1 To UBound(aLinks) MsgBox "Link " & i & ":" & Chr(13) & aLinks(i) Next i End If
